Home Secretary Charles Clarke has been criticised after almost 300 convicted foreign criminals were not considered for deportation after serving their sentences.
He has explained the situation, including his offer to resign, in the following quotes.
"I think we did fail, I failed and we failed generally, the Home Office failed, in relation to both the overall operation of the Prison Service and the operation of the Immigration and Nationality Directorate."
"Getting the various aspects of our operation functioning correctly is something that still remains a problem."
"We do not have services across the Home Office which we can be, and should be, completely proud of in front of the scrutiny of the people of this country. But I do believe also we have highly committed people who are trying to get it right and steps in process to make sure we can be proud of those services."
